logo

Output 383c5c597056bfe11038bd75153018e0062fa28020e76b343b564836e1244d96:0

value
1256220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c6f97199fcd5600d43a9e5cc33703a07c8196d7 OP_EQUAL
address
3QhmtJxdQXY2byMoi9rtZE1Px4vd1E3xAE
transaction
383c5c597056bfe11038bd75153018e0062fa28020e76b343b564836e1244d96